Why is Business Leadership Important?

“A leader is one who knows the way, goes the way, and shows the way,” said John C. Maxwell, an American speaker, pastor, and a No. 1 New York Times bestselling author who has written many books, primarily focusing on leadership in 50 languages. Titles include The 21 Irrefutable Laws of Leadership and The 21 Indispensable Qualities of a Leader.

The role of a leader in a business is never easy, they have a lot of responsibilities to take care of and along with that they also have to make sure about the work performance of their employees. Leadership is necessary for a business to keep its employees motivated all the time so that the employees can keep their focus and determination alive to achieve the common goal. Good leadership can help in managing and organizing a business’s growth in a very effective manner and also encourage their employees to work in collaboration to achieve quicker and better work results.

Here are some reasons why business leadership is important:

Strategic thinking:

To achieve the skills of strategic thinking, it is necessary to perform deep market research to understand every aspect of the business market and to identify the latest market trends. This will help the leader to create unique products and services for their business and will also help them to identify their targeted audience. Gathering information and analyzing data is necessary for strategic thinking that can help to create unique plans and strategies to overcome any issues or challenges that may occur in the business’s future.

Communication skills:

Effective communication skills are necessary for every successful leader as it allows them to deliver the company’s vision and objectives more clearly to their people. Aldo the skills of effective communication can help the leader to establish strong relationships with their employees, clients, customers, and stakeholders. Successful leaders have various ways to deliver their effective communication by, text messages, via call, in company meetings, or face-to-face conversation.

Adaptability and change management:

Technology has been booming in every industry sector, as the competition in the business market increases, more new businesses are taking the help of the latest technologies to keep themselves ahead in the market competition. But moving along with the latest technologies needs a slight change in the business workforce that can be confusing and new for many staff members. Managing such changes can be challenging even for a successful leader. Leaders need to connect with their people on regular basis and help them understand the changes to keep them motivated in the office.

Organizational skills:

The skills of organizing a business are necessary for a manager but as a leader, you must obtain the organizational skills to manage their business performance and growth more effectively. Organizational skills can help the leader to schedule all the tasks according to their importance that allowing them to complete the task according to their client’s demands and needs.
